गृहपृष्ठ ∕ Politics ∕ Parliamentary hearing process of proposed Justice at SC begins Politics Parliamentary hearing process of proposed Justice at SC begins KathmanduPati September 01, 2023 KATHMANDU – The Parliamentary Hearing Committee of the Federal Parliament has decided to forward the parliamentary hearing process of Judge of High Court Patan, Binod Sharma, proposed to the vacant post of Justice at the Supreme Court. Today’s meeting of the Committee took the decision to publish the 10-day notice to file complaint with evidence in decent language if someone considers that appointing Sharma to the post was not appropriate. A meeting of the Judicial Council held on August 27 had recommended Sharma for the appointment to the post of Justice at the SC and sent his name for parliamentary hearing.
